Defect SummaryOn certain cab-over class 4 trucks, the snap-in tire valve stems in the wheels of these trucks can leak air.
Consequence SummaryThis can cause a loss of tire air pressure, lead to a rupture of the tire, and cause a loss of control of the vehicle.
Corrective SummaryDealers will install new tire valve stems. owner notification began december 28, 2002. owners who take their vehicles to an authorized dealer on an agreed upon service date and do not receive the free remedy within a reasonable time should contact hyundai truck at 1-609-395-2300.
